How long does asphalt paving typically last in Pierce, FL?

Properly installed asphalt paving in Pierce typically lasts 15-25 years with appropriate maintenance. The key factors are quality installation, proper drainage, and periodic maintenance like sealcoating every 3-5 years. Pierce’s climate presents specific challenges including heavy rains, intense sun, and occasional freeze-thaw cycles. We account for these conditions during installation, ensuring proper thickness, compaction, and drainage to handle local weather patterns. The lifespan also depends on usage patterns and soil conditions. Residential driveways generally last longer than commercial parking lots due to lighter traffic loads, but both can achieve excellent longevity with proper installation and maintenance.
An overlay involves applying new asphalt over existing pavement, while complete replacement removes the old surface entirely before installing new asphalt. The choice depends on your current pavement’s condition and structural integrity. Overlays work well when the existing base is sound but the surface shows wear, cracking, or minor damage. This option costs less and takes less time, typically adding 8-12 years of life to your driveway. Complete replacement is necessary when the existing pavement has structural problems, extensive cracking, or drainage issues. While more expensive initially, replacement provides a fresh start with proper base preparation and can last the full 20+ years you’d expect from new asphalt.
Driveway paving costs in Pierce typically range from $3-7 per square foot, depending on project size, current conditions, and specific requirements. Larger driveways generally cost less per square foot due to economies of scale. Several factors affect pricing: current pavement condition, required base work, drainage needs, and access difficulty. Projects requiring extensive preparation or dealing with poor soil conditions will cost more than straightforward installations on well-prepared sites. The best time for asphalt paving in Pierce is during cooler, drier months – typically October through April. These conditions allow proper asphalt curing and reduce weather-related installation challenges. Summer’s intense heat and frequent afternoon thunderstorms can complicate paving projects. While paving is possible year-round, cooler temperatures provide better working conditions and optimal asphalt performance during installation and initial curing. Planning your project for the ideal season also means better scheduling availability and potentially better pricing. However, urgent repairs shouldn’t wait – we can work effectively in various conditions when proper techniques are used.

New asphalt in Pierce requires sealcoating every 3-5 years, prompt crack repair, and regular cleaning to maintain optimal appearance and longevity. Florida’s intense sun and frequent rain make maintenance particularly important. Sealcoating protects against UV damage, water penetration, and chemical spills while restoring the rich black appearance. Small cracks should be sealed quickly to prevent water infiltration that can damage the base and create larger problems. Regular maintenance also includes keeping the surface clean of debris, oil stains, and standing water. Proper maintenance can extend your asphalt’s life significantly and maintain your property’s professional appearance throughout its service life.
